Fodor's Expert Review

Bringing modern style to the sometimes stodgy Upper West Side, this hotel nods to the jazz era—think raucous bar, decadent living room with a fireplace, and tempting restaurants. This property puts guests in the heart of a residential neighborhood, near Lincoln Center and the green expanse of Central Park.

You Should Know The location is convenient for Midtown and Uptown attractions, but guests concentrated on lower Manhattan landmarks may feel far away from the action.

Room

Bright rooms with wood floors, exposed brick, and views of Manhattan’s iconic water towers are streamlined and cozy. A workspace with ergonomic chairs and in-room Keurig coffeemaker are nice touches.

Tip Some rooms have huge private terraces with great skyline views (and those rooms are pricey).

Bathroom

Gray marble bathrooms have spa rain showers and Pure bathroom amenities.

Lobby

The low-lit lobby has tufted couches and exposed brick walls. Beyond the front desk area, a living room with fireplace provides additional common space to relax.

Dining

Hungry guests can choose between Serafina, a northern Italian favorite, or RedFarm, a contemporary Chinese restaurant (the original West Village location notoriously inspired lengthy lines).

Drinking

The LOCL Bar—open all day for coffee, snacks, and cocktails—adds to the social feel of the property.

What's Nearby

Getting Around

Located on Broadway and West 77th Street, this hotel is a short walk from Central Park and the neighborhood (with less traffic than other areas) is particularly friendly to cyclists. Subway service is nearby with the 1 train at 79th Street and 1, 2, and 3 trains at 72nd Street and Broadway. Taxis and Uber are widely available in the neighborhood.

Restaurants

Tessa (2-minute walk) is a modern Mediterranean restaurant that satisfies a range of appetites with dishes like cauliflower fritto misto and mushroom risotto with a poached egg. New Yorkers still line up for a classic burger and fries at Shake Shack (5-minute walk), but luckily this Upper West Side outpost is typically less busy than the Downtown original. For sushi, sashimi, and noodle bowls, check out Sushi Yasaka (7-minute walk).

Bars

The Tangled Vine (6-minute walk) is an intimate wine bar with affordable bar snacks. Over 30 beers are available on draught at Amsterdam Ale House (2-minute walk), a relaxed neighborhood bar.
